Though likely clouded by a lot of nostalgia, its long been my opinion that SiIva was at its most engaging during Season 2 and Season 3, due to how expertly rips and lore were woven together. Those who followed the channel live as it was uploading in 2017 will know exactly what I mean - almost every rip with a new joke gathered heaps of speculation over its importance to the lore, the profile picture and banners of the channel were always changing to reflect possible story events unfolding behind closed doors, and it just never ceased to surprise.
I don't think there's any better encapsulation of this excitement, this complete immersion into the state of the channel, than Become as Gadget. In the middle of the ongoing story of the Christmas Comeback Crisis, seemingly out of complete nowhere - the supposed villain of the story and at-that-time manager of the channel was dethroned by a bizarro version of famed cartoon character Inspector Gadget. And like a switch had been flipped, suddenly every single rip uploaded was an Inspector Gadget joke. This is what we'd usually call "Takeovers", but this one was different. There was no special anniversary being celebrated. After a day had passed, the takeover kept going. Two days. Three. Suddenly the description of the channel changed. The profile picture, banner. The Twitter account. Everything was being consumed by this demonic interpretation of Inspector Gadget as based on Mike Matei's all-time classic "Minecraft with Gadget". And in the midst of all this, Become as Gadget is uploaded.
And like, it's all still a joke, especially now looking back, right? Its a silly, basic punchline, mashing up super dramatic, emotional music, with a source as absurd and unserious as Minecraft with Gadget. But the emotions were at an ALL TIME HIGH for the channel when this was happening - I URGE you to check out the comments on this rip in particular to see what I'm talking about. Despite being six years old, there are comments as recent as this year still writing at length about how much this event, and this rip, hit them. At a point where the lore-to-rip engagement was at an alltime high, this 10-day stretch of nothing but Inspector Gadget felt haunting, like a curse placed upon the channel we all used to love so much.
This isn't even to mention the rip itself, which almost speaks for itself. Everyone on board making this rip did an immensely good job, be it from the ever-evolving and dramatic visuals to the actual mashup gradually escalating in gadget intensity, weaving in the core DNA of Nier Automata so densely into the rip itself...its a wonder to all see unfold.
